All rights reserved. http://www.usgwarchives.net/copyright.htm http://www.usgwarchives.net/pa/allegheny/ ________________________________________________ from The Pittsburgh Press dated Monday, October 9, 1899 (page 3): John LINGLE, 21 years old, of 109 Somers street, a switchman in the Pennsylvania railroad yards, at Twenty-eighth street, was run over and instantly killed last night. His body was horribly mangled by the wheels passing over him. (under an article titled, Boy's Burns Prove Fatal) from the City of Pittsburgh Death Records: John N LINGLE, age 20 years, married, switchman, died October 8, 1899, shock due to injuries on the PRR; son of Nicholas and Anna LINGLE; born in Pittsburgh; lived at 109 Somers Street; burial in Highwood Cemetery on October 11, 1899. Census suggests that his wife was Emma JOHNSON with daughter Ethel.
